Abstract

This paper is part of two series that will be presented at this conference. This article will focus on interventions co-designed and implemented by a university, and the Gypsy Traveller Roma Showmen and Boater (GTRSB) community that can support a community. The research shows that the university's ability to engage with the communities it espouses to represent was achievable and sustainable only when members of those communities were not merely consulted but central to decision-making about and participation in intervention design, delivery, and evaluation. This paper highlights the challenges (time-intensive) and benefits of subduing the expert voice of academia associated to create meaningful community relationships.
